The continuity equation follows by taking the divergence of the Ampère-Maxwell law and using Gauss' law. This yields ∇·J = -∂ρv/∂t.
Formula / Key Relation
∇×H = J + ∂D/∂t
Take divergence:
0 = ∇·J + ∂(∇·D)/∂t
Using ∇·D = ρv:
∇·J = -∂ρv/∂t

Concept & Reasoning
Ampère-Maxwell law states ∇×H = J + ∂D/∂t. Taking divergence of both sides gives zero on the left because divergence of a curl is always zero. On the right, ∇·J + ∂(∇·D)/∂t = 0. Gauss' law gives ∇·D = ρv. Substituting produces ∇·J + ∂ρv/∂t = 0, the differential continuity equation expressing conservation of charge. Thus the two field laws used are Ampère-Maxwell and Gauss.
